In this episode of #FarhangFlavor Farhang Foundation travels to Chicago and visits the home kitchen of Varta Melon, who has taken the art of making “tahdig” (crispy rice) to a whole new level.
◊Recipe
Ingredients (amounts vary based on the size of your pot)
- Parboiled rice
- Flour tortillas
- Butter
- Saffron, ground
- Vegetable or Canola Oil
- Melt butter and mix with saffron and enough rice to cover the bottom and sides of your pot
- Cut tortillas using the template or desired shapes
- Pour a layer of oil, 1/8 inch deep into your pot
- Butter sides of the pot
- Place cut tortillas into the dish as well as on the sides of the pot
- Layer the parboiled rice in the pot and gently press to keep the designs in place
- Cover with lid and cook on medium-low heat for 30-45 minutes
